We have completed 9 weeks of our sankalpa, and while on the one hand we have people completing the sankalpa, we have on the other - people joining us. We also have folks getting more comfortable with the sadhana and integrating it with their daily routine. Chocatane had this to share about his current experience with the sankalpa "I think this week I have finally worked out how to integrate it properly, particularly with my meditation. Things are going well."
The latest entrant to this practice is 11 year old Arati, who inspired by watching her grandmother Vasantha walking around with her hand tally counter in hand, decided that she needed to hop on the bandwagon. She confided in me that while she may not be able to complete the entire 100K recitations (what with her city/state exams and all), she will keep doing "as much as possible". Thank you Arati for joining us and adding a 1000 recitations to the pot.
Beloved Kalachandra, who lives physically in Brazil, but has captured the hearts of all the Mandir "regulars" with her devotion to Ramakrishna and our Gurus had this to share about this sadhana.
"We live in difficult times, many times we are individualistic and we forget that in fact we all are one. Thus, it really is wonderful to have two saints guiding us in so important a sadhana, where we desire to share the benefits/fruits of our spiritual practice with all beings .
When we recite this mantra, we do not think that we are better than the other beings. But in we remember that in fact we all are One and we thank the chance to be here. I thank Maa and Swamiji and all you for this opportunity."
